Alaska's education commissioner drafted a proposal banning students from using cellphones at school, citing multiple studies linking cellphone distractions to poor academic achievement. The state Board of Education voted to approve the ban.
Just one problem: most of the studies cited in the policy don't exist; they were hallucinated by bullshit-generator machines ("AI"). This crap is now guiding public policy!
https://alaskabeacon.com/2024/10/28/alaska-education-department-published-false-ai-generated-academic-citations-in-cell-policy-document/
